Healthcare Litigation Attorney Nick Pappas Joins Dorsey & Whitney

NEW YORK--(BUSINESS WIRE)--International law firm Dorsey & Whitney LLP is pleased to announce that Nick Pappas has joined Dorsey as a Partner in the Healthcare Litigation group in New York.

Dorsey’s Managing Partner Bill Stoeri said: “Nick brings tremendous experience with complex benefit and employment law matters. Dorsey’s ERISA litigation team is recognized nationally for its outstanding work, and the addition of Nick gives another boost to that well-earned reputation.”

Steve Lucke, Co-Chair of Dorsey’s ERISA Litigation Practice Group and Health Litigation Practice Group, commented: “Nick is a talented lawyer who brings a seasoned and sophisticated perspective to ERISA and healthcare litigation. He is well known and respected in the industry for consistently providing the very best client service, which makes him an outstanding fit with Dorsey’s culture.”

Nick joins Dorsey from Weil, Gotshal & Manges, LLP, where he was a partner for many years. His practice concentrates on the defense of class actions challenging the administration of healthcare benefit plans, 401(k) plans, and defined benefit plans. He also focuses on the full spectrum of complex employment litigation matters, including in relation to antidiscrimination laws, restrictive covenant agreements, and executive employment agreements.

“Dorsey has a fantastic Healthcare Litigation practice, an outstanding culture, and incredibly talented lawyers across the firm,” said Nick. “I am excited to collaborate with an exceptional team of lawyers to achieve successful outcomes for our clients.”
